Riverlane Ltd in Cambridge is seeking a passionate Software Engineer to advance their mission in fault-tolerant quantum computing. You will develop Deltakit, their innovative software platform, and work collaboratively with experts from various fields.

This role offers a supportive environment for professional growth and opportunities to engage with a diverse community. Benefits include an annual bonus, private medical insurance, and a comprehensive learning program, all within a hybrid work model.
